Understanding the Basics of Fishing
Fishing involves catching fish using different methods, tools, and techniques. The most common method is angling, which uses a rod, reel, line, and hook. This method is widely practiced due to its simplicity and effectiveness.
There are various types of fishing environments, including freshwater and saltwater. Freshwater fishing typically takes place in lakes, rivers, and ponds, while saltwater fishing occurs in oceans and seas. Each environment requires different strategies and knowledge.
Understanding fish behavior is also essential. Fish are influenced by factors such as water temperature, time of day, and availability of food. Learning these patterns can significantly increase your chances of success.
Essential Fishing Gear
Having the right gear is crucial for a successful fishing experience. The basic equipment includes a fishing rod, reel, line, hooks, and bait. Choosing the right combination depends on the type of fish you are targeting.
Bait and lures play a key role in attracting fish. Live bait such as worms or minnows is commonly used, while artificial lures are designed to mimic the movement of prey. Each option has its advantages depending on the situation.
Other important accessories include tackle boxes, fishing nets, and protective clothing. Being well-prepared ensures that you can handle different conditions and make the most of your time on the water.

Popular Fishing Techniques
There are many fishing techniques that anglers can use to improve their catch. One of the most popular methods is casting, where the line is thrown into the water and retrieved to attract fish.
Another common technique is trolling, which involves dragging bait or lures behind a moving boat. This method is effective for covering large areas and targeting bigger fish species.
Fly fishing is a more specialized technique that uses lightweight lures called flies. It requires skill and precision but offers a unique and rewarding experience for those who master it.
Common Challenges in Fishing
Fishing is not always easy, and anglers often face various challenges. One common issue is changing weather conditions, which can affect fish activity and make them harder to catch.
Another challenge is choosing the right location. Not all fishing spots are equally productive, and finding the best area requires experience and research. Patience and persistence are key in overcoming this obstacle.
Equipment problems can also arise, such as tangled lines or broken gear. Regular maintenance and proper handling of equipment can help minimize these issues and ensure a smoother fishing experience.
Tips for a Successful Fishing Trip
Preparation is essential for a successful fishing trip. Checking weather conditions, selecting the right gear, and planning your location can make a significant difference in your results.
Timing is another important factor. Early mornings and late afternoons are often the best times to fish, as many species are more active during these periods. Understanding these patterns can increase your chances of catching fish.
Lastly, patience and observation are crucial. Fishing requires time and focus, and not every attempt will be successful. Staying calm and learning from each experience will help you improve over time.
